What is Smart Thermostat Installation?

A smart thermostat is a device that connects to your Wi-Fi so you can change and maintain your home’s temperature all year round. It has inbuilt sensors to check the temperature and humidity in your home to balance your chosen conditions across all rooms for a comfortable environment. A smart thermostat also connects to other smart devices in your home for an even smoother experience that you can control from anywhere.

Benefits of a Installing a Smart Thermostat

A smart thermostat installation comes with several benefits on top of uniform temperature control throughout your home. The benefits of owning a smart thermostat are as follows: 

1. Energy Monitoring: Your smart thermostat tracks your usage patterns to give insights based on your heating and cooling habits so you can save more power.

2.  Ability to Set Schedules: You can set automated temperature routine cycles so that you can optimize the overall temperature based on day and night cycles, as well as, when no one is at home. Using such automatic routines allows for customized and comfortable energy saving.

3. Repair Reminders: A smart thermostat tracks the due dates of its repairs and maintenance so it can send you reminders and notifications to upkeep their performance.

4. Temperature Limits: Modern and smart thermostats let you set safe temperature limits, both for heat and cold so the optimal temperature stays maintained without reaching extremes.

What is Attic Insulation?

Have you ever wondered that even after spending a lot on electricity and related costs, why is it still so difficult to maintain that optimal temperature in your home without that additional loss of warmth or cold? The answer is ineffective or poor insulation, because that is the deciding factor for how well your household retains the set temperature. 

In cases like these, materials like fiberglass, cellulose and similar options are used to act as a padding layer in the attic to reduce the amount and speed of heat flow. This process is called attic insulation  and is used to create a barrier between external and internal temperatures.
